Как навсегда удалить проверку брандмауэра программно - PullRequest
0 голосов
/ 04 января 2012

У меня есть приложение, которое отправляет и получает данные от другого приложения, работающего на той же машине, используя протокол UDP.Каждый раз, когда я открываю программу после перезагрузки компьютера, брандмауэр сообщает, что она заблокирована, и спрашивает, хочу ли я разрешить доступ.Есть ли способ программно добавить эту программу в список «доверенных» пользователей, чтобы этот диалог не появлялся и моим пользователям не приходилось ничего менять на своих машинах вручную?VC ++ 2005 и я использую Windows XP SP3.Мне также нужно что-то, что будет работать в Windows 7, так как мы можем скоро обновить.

1 Ответ

1 голос
/ 04 января 2012

Свяжите сокет с 127.0.0.1 или :: 1 вместо 0.0.0.0 или ::, и брандмауэр не заблокирует вас.

...